Make time for activities you enjoy and that help you relax, such as hobbies, spending time with loved ones, or practicing mindfulness. Set clear boundaries between work and personal time to prevent burnout.

Prioritize self-care, practice mindfulness and relaxation techniques, set realistic goals, and communicate your needs effectively, while also seek counseling help if needed. Ensure you're getting enough sleep, eating a balanced diet, and engaging in regular exercise.

I do this a lot. Focus on the most important tasks first and break down larger projects into smaller, more manageable steps. That way you don't feel so overwhelmed. And I don't try to do too many things at one time or all in one day. That's what's really stresses me out so I'm careful to watch that. I can be a real good procrastinator when I have a list of things to do, so I have learned to be realistic and get done what I can and the world won't blow up, until I can get to the rest. Haha

Use time-blocking techniques to schedule specific time slots for each task and ensure you have time for breaks.

Set achievable and realistic deadlines....avoid overcommitting yourself.

Don't hesitate to ask for support when you need it, whether from colleagues, supervisors, or mental health professionals.
